Brain Injury Care (TBI)

With more than 35 years of experience in providing brain injury care, we offer unparalleled expertise and compassion in caring for patients with mild to severe brain injuries, from 12 years old and older. We have been accredited by the Commission on Accreditation of Rehabilitation Facilities (CARF) for more than 30 years, offering our expertise and support from the time a patient steps into our facility and throughout a lifetime. Our expertise and commitment are a win for patients, with more of our patients ultimately discharged to the community than is seen nationwide.

Our highly skilled team has earned specialty certifications in brain injury care and includes board-certified brain injury specialists, rehabilitation registered nurses, neurologic physician and specialists in neurologic physical therapy, along with recreational therapists, neuropsychologists, dietitians, case managers and social workers. We are also the only hospital within Central Florida to offer a unique Disorder of Consciousness program (DOC). 

Beyond our credentials is our commitment. We treat the entire patient, including their loved ones as an integral part of the process. In partnership with a level 1 trauma center, we provide a complete continuum of care, combining our expertise with the use of specialty assistive equipment, including exoskeleton walking assistance robotic device and innovative therapies, as needed.

We understand that every patient is different and strive to individualize our care, providing the appropriate stimulation or quiet options to optimize each experience. We also provide opportunities for patients to participate in group sessions that include outings to local restaurants, music therapy, mindfulness and seated yoga classes, and cooking classes. 

Our support extends well beyond the inpatient program, throughout reintegration into the community. Team members engage in our Neuro special interest group to build a bridge from one setting to the next, from acute care through outpatient. We are also active with the Central Florida TBI support group and host an annual reunion for former patients and family, maintaining relationships long beyond patient discharge. 

Expanding Opportunities

We continue to innovate, adding evidence-based practices into our daily treatment sessions to offer the best possible care. We are also active in research projects and conferences to advance expertise in the treatment of brain injury. As an advocate for our patients and families, we have been awarded grant funding for programming that expands inclusion in public settings (like restaurants and public venues) for individuals with neurological impairments and we work to educate others. We also provide special medical alert booklets to help individuals in their re-entry to public interactions.

To increase education and awareness, we actively participate in community events that provide TBI awareness and prevention, working closely with a variety of partners, including the Center for Independent Living, local YMCA and others. In fact, our message of education and inclusion is now included as mandatory education for first responders across Orange, Seminole and Lake counties in Florida.
